评测报告:两款NEC奔驰系列光驱试用报告

Author: 路一 Date: 1998年 第33期 39版

  目前已经有不少DVD-ROM上市,从发展的眼光来看,DVD-ROM必将取代CD-ROM成为多媒体电脑的标准配置。但由于DVD标准的不统一,限制了DVD-ROM的大量生产,尤其是DVD光盘的匮乏,使不少赶潮流买了DVD-ROM的朋友,也只能将它当CD-ROM用。所以对于普通用户来说,CD-ROM仍然是目前考虑的重点。
  CD-ROM的发展速度很快,几乎是几个月便有更高速的CD-ROM出现,而且价格始终保持在一个相对稳定的水平,速度提升了,价格却没有改变。最近已经有峰值达40倍速的CD-ROM登场。但CD-ROM与CPU、硬盘等设备不同,对于CPU、硬盘来说,速度越快越好,而对于CD-ROM来说,速度只是一个方面,况且放CD、VCD,倍速光驱就够了,运行目前的应用程序,12倍速的光驱便可完全应付,高速的光驱还得降速运行。高速光驱除了在向硬盘复制文件时快一些外,对于光盘软件的运行并没有多少补益。所以从目前的情况来看,600元以下20倍速以上CD-ROM仍然是主流,而且这样的CD-ROM完全能够满足你的需要。最近笔者试用了两款目前流行的NEC CD-ROM(24倍速,32倍速),并对它们进行了测试。
#1CDR-1901A与CDR-1801A简介
  NEC的34倍速CD-ROM产品代号为CDR-1901A,24倍速CD-ROM为CDR-1801A,同为奔驰Paradise系列。两者的外观设计完全一样,前面板设计得非常简洁(如^333901a^所示),没有任何多余的装饰,甚至省掉了CD播放控制按钮,只有基本的音频信号插孔、音量控制旋钮、信号指示灯、托盘弹出收回控制按钮以及应急托盘弹出孔。NEC的这两款CD-ROM显得比普通光驱长一些,达到了20.9 cm,也比较重,对于高速CD-ROM来说,可以使CD-ROM运行更稳定。后部的插槽设计得也很规范,为IDE主从设备设置跳线以及安装光驱都非常轻松。^333901b^
  在运行过程中,托盘弹出、收回的速度与过程稳定,不像有些高速光驱,感觉光盘都要飞出来了。托盘的防尘板平直,密封较严,防尘效果不错。读取光盘数据时噪音较小,从将光盘放入光驱到读取光盘数据的等待时间来看,比较令人满意。目前市面上的各种光盘规格,两款NEC光驱都支持,例如:Audio CD、CD-ROM、Video CD、Photo CD、CD Plus、CD-RW等。
#1数据传输率分析
  由于两款CD-ROM都采用的CAV(恒定角速度)工作方式,所以理论上讲,光驱在读取光盘内圈数据时数据传输率会比较小,而随着向外圈移动,数据传输率会逐渐增大,而且在最外圈会达到峰值。CD-Bench v2.0是一个很有特色也是比较传统的光驱测试软件,它能够从光盘的最内圈到最外圈均匀地选取几段相同长度的扇带,并测试在这几段上的数据传输率。我们重点测试了NEC CDR-1901A 32倍速CD-ROM的数据传输率情况。以下便是在Pentium II测试平台上,NEC CDR-1901A的测试结果。
  Slot 1测试平台:
  硬件:Pentium II 300(100×3)、64M SDRAM、华硕P2B(440BX)主板、Sound Blaster 16声卡、Maxtor Diamond plus2500 10.0GB硬盘
  软件:Windows95 OSR2.1、Windows自带的Ultra DMA IDE驱动程序、CD-ROM Winbench98、CD-Bench v2.0、SiSoft Sandra98、CD Bench v1.07
  从测试结果(见^333901d^)来看,NEC CDR-1901 ACD-ROM在读取光盘最内圈第1至1500扇区数据时,只有2MB/s的数据传输率,仅相当于14.3倍速,随着向外圈推移,数据传输率逐渐增大,在外圈的300001至301500扇区,数据传输率达到了每秒钟4MB多的理想值,相当于30.7倍速。而在CD-ROM Winbench98的测试中,外圈数据传输率达到了4710 Thousand Byte/second(Thousand Byte/second即每秒1000字节,约等于1KB/s),相当于31.4倍速,基本达到了32倍速的峰值。
#1Ultra DMA为光驱插上翅膀
  这两款NEC CD-ROM都支持Ultra DMA33.3模式,Ultra DMA33.3接口模式不仅可以使CD-ROM的传输率从PIO Mode 4的16.6MB/s提升到33.3MB/s,而且更重要地是可以大幅度减少CD-ROM对CPU的占用,使CPU解放出来加快对其他应用程序的处理。既然Ultra DMA如此厉害,赶快用上它。
  非常遗憾的是,据笔者平时观察,有不少朋友,买了支持Ultra DMA模式的硬盘、CD-ROM,可使用的时候全然不知道自己一直没有利用这一先进功能,而是让硬盘、光驱无休止地耗尽CPU资源、而且高速度也没有发挥出来。笔者在这里顺便简单说一下设置Ultra DMA的方法。要使用Ultra DMA方式,首先得保证系统已经安装了Bus Master IDE的驱动程序,不管是Windows自己带的,还是Intel的,或者是其它厂商的。如果是Windows自带的Bus Master IDE驱动程序,需要打开控制面板窗口,单击“系统”属性图标;在“系统属性”中选择“设备管理器”标签,并打开“CD-ROM”项目,进一步打开其下的“NEC CDR-1901A”,在CD-ROM属性中打开“设置”标签,我们就可以看见在众多的选项中,有“ DMA”复选框,点取该功能即可实现Ultra DMA33.3模式。
  ^333901e^是在Slot 1平台上,NEC CDR-1901A使用Ultra DMA33.3与不使用Ultra DMA33.3方式的测试结果比较。从测试结果来看,使用Ultra DMA33.3模式,CPU的占用率只有4.87%,非常小,几乎可以忽略不计,CPU完全可以自在地去处理其他应用程序。但如果把Ultra DMA33.3模式关掉,CD-ROM对CPU的占用率一下子陡增到74.90%,这样的CPU占用率是惊人的, CPU绝大多数时间消耗在管理CD-ROM等IDE设备上,将无暇顾及其他应用程序。从数据传输率来看,内圈由于传输率很小,两种情况下,传输速度都一样,但在外圈时,Ultra DMA33.3模式下NEC CDR-1901A可以发挥出每秒钟4MB的传输率,而一旦将Ultra DMA33.3关掉,由于受PIO Mode 4的16.6MB/sec传输率,以及CPU占用率的影响,NEC CDR-1901A只能够达到2MB多的数据传输率,所以总体成绩CD-ROM WinMark98也低Ultra DMA33.3模式30分之多。
  我们建议各位将CD-ROM与硬盘分开,单独以主设备的方式连接在第2个IDE接口上,在我们的测试中都保证了这样统一的连接方式。为了进一步说明这一点,我们也将NEC CDR-1901A故意以从设备方式与硬盘同时连接在第1 IDE接口上,并启用Ultra DMA33.3模式。与连接在IDE 2主方式时相比(参照^333901e^),数据传输率、CPU占用率都没有因此而增加,唯一变化较大的是平均访问时间,比IDE 2主方式下多出3ms,慢了3%,从而使整体成绩CD-ROM WinMark98下降不少,平均低了70 Thousand Byte/second,而且在同时频繁访问硬盘和CD-ROM时,性能的下降会更明显。
#1 两款光驱的性能测试
  为了全面了解NEC CDR-1901A以及1801A在不同速度PC上的性能表现,我们还设计了一个Socket 7测试平台。
  Socket 7测试平台:
  硬件:Pentium MMX250(100×2.5)、磐英 EP-58 MVP3C-M、32M SDRAM、Creative SoundBlaster 16、Maxtor Diamond 3400 3.4GB硬盘。^333901c^
  软件:与Slot 1测试平台相同。
  在Slot 1和Socket 7平台下分别对NEC CDR-1901A和NEC
1801A进行了性能测试,测试结果参照^333901f^。
  在同一测试平台上32倍速的NEC CDR-1901A的各项分值都超出24倍速NEC CDR-1801A不少,但两款NEC CD-ROM都达到了各自的倍速标准。在内圈,CDR-1910A CD-ROM可以达到16倍速的传输率, CDR-1801A也达到了13倍速的传输率;在光盘的外圈,CDR-1901A达到了最高传输率,超过31倍速接近32倍速,这与CDR-1901A 32倍速CD-ROM的标称是完全吻合的,CDR-1801A居然还超过了自己的标称速度,达到24.6倍速。
  两款CD-ROM的平均访问时间都比较理想,均在100ms以下, CDR-1901A在Socket 7平台上取得了88.3ms的不错成绩,24倍速的NEC CDR-1801A则要差一些,接近100ms。
  从CPU占用情况来看,高速CD-ROM会比低速CD-ROM更耗用CPU,32倍速的NEC CDR-1901A在Slot 1平台CPU占用为12.4%,而同一平台下,24倍速的CDR-1801A只有9.71%,这是因为高速CD-ROM在更高的旋转速度下,要保证访问光盘的稳定性和高传输率,都需要更复杂的控制技术,从而造成CPU占用率的增大。同时我们也发现,CD-ROM在不同速度平台上的CPU占用率差异较大,更高速度的平台下,由于CPU的处理能力更强,控制CD-ROM会更轻松,表现在CPU的占用率明显下降。总的来说,这两款NEC光驱在支持Ultra DMA33.3传输模式的情况下,对CPU的占用都比较小,在Slot 1 PentiumII300的平台下,甚至占用CPU不到5%,这是非常不错的。
#1容错性与其他
  为了检验这两款CD-ROM 的读盘能力,笔者将几张在其他CD-ROM上被判了“死刑”的光盘(有划伤或信号极弱)放进去实验,两款 CD-ROM都通过降低速度反复读取,最后读出了其中损伤相对较轻的几张光盘。考虑到这是新光驱,应该说这两款光驱的读盘能力比较令人满意。
  在容错性、纠错性上两款CD-ROM也有不错的表现。我们试用“超级解霸5.0”以及Power DVD来播放VCD,画面流畅,没有出现死锁的现象,即使是质量比较差的光盘。回放CD以及MP3格式的音乐都非常顺畅,我们还用超级解霸进行了抓音轨的实验,速度不错,在NEC CDR-1901A上抓取一个5MB左右的MP3音乐文件只需要5分钟,而且音乐质量也不错。
  另外,为了提高CD-ROM的效能,我们建议大家尽量安装主机板自带的Bus Master IDE驱动程序,尤其是Socket 7平台下非Intel芯片组的主机板。这样不仅可以减少硬件安装运行过程中的兼容性问题,而且通常情况下执行效率会有所提高。
  总体评价:两款CD-ROM——NEC CDR-1901A与NEC CDR-1801A 无论是在数据传输率、平均访问时间、CPU占用率,还是容错性、读盘能力、稳定性上都达到了设计指标,有不错的性能表现,对于配置新机器或更换光驱的用户来说,NEC CDR-1901A以及CDR 1801A是两款值得考虑的光驱。